Output 746613370829d1df5ebf93c798d39f02987b6379a0004a45ccec1390fcd03480:1

value
8764540
script pubkey
OP_0 OP_PUSHBYTES_20 8689cea67c4456c46651e00305d00abdc26527bf
address
bc1qs6yuafnug3tvgej3uqpst5q2hhpx2falysa52j
transaction
746613370829d1df5ebf93c798d39f02987b6379a0004a45ccec1390fcd03480
confirmations
159232
spent
true